Stylish One Bedroom Apartment, Opposite Forest Hill Station
Perfect for first time buyers, commuters and young professionals, this beautifully presented one bedroom apartment offers stylish modern living in the heart of vibrant Forest Hill.
Situated on the first floor of a well maintained mixed-use building, the property combines style, contemporary comfort with an unbeatable location, practically opposite Forest Hill Station, making the daily commute effortless while still enjoying the relaxed, community feel this sought after South East London neighbourhood is known for.
Inside, the apartment is bright, modern and exceptionally well cared for, with a smart layout that makes the most of the space. Recently fitted double-glazed windows enhance both energy efficiency and peace and quiet, creating a calm retreat from city life. Further benefits include a long lease and low maintenance costs, making this an attractive and affordable long-term purchase. The property has recently had new Heat Source Pump installed as well and underfloor heating.
Forest Hill has become one of London’s most loved neighbourhoods for good reason. Known for its creative, independent spirit, the area offers an exciting mix of artisan coffee shops, stylish bars, independent restaurants, yoga studios, vintage finds and local micro-markets, all while retaining a leafy, laid back atmosphere. Whether it’s brunch with friends, an evening drink, a walk through nearby green spaces or a visit to the famous Horniman Museum & Gardens, there’s always something to enjoy close to home.
For commuters, the location is hard to beat. Forest Hill Station provides fast and frequent London Overground and National Rail services, with easy connections to London Bridge, Canada Water, Shoreditch, Canary Wharf and the City, making it ideal for professionals who want excellent connectivity without sacrificing lifestyle.
A fantastic opportunity to own a stylish home in one of South East London’s most exciting and characterful neighbourhoods.
We understand there is currently no fixed annual service charge collected. Leaseholders contribute toward agreed building maintenance and repairs on an ad hoc basis, with the seller advising that each leaseholder contributes approximately 13.36% of qualifying works. Buyers are advised to verify all leasehold costs and arrangements via their solicitor.
112 years left on lease
